The children of Kibbutz Kfar Azza have faced unimaginable trauma, losing family members and their homes. To support the emotional and psychological recovery of the children, JNF Australia has committed to aiding the Kfar Azza Therapy Program for Children.
The program serves approximately 240 children, providing essential therapy sessions aimed at addressing the anxiety, stress, and grief caused by these traumatic events. These therapy sessions, led by a team of professional therapists, are designed to offer both individual and group support.
JNF Australia’s support is pivotal in ensuring the continuity of therapy for the children. This commitment plays a crucial role in the emotional healing and long-term recovery of the Kfar Azza community, providing vital support for the next generation as they rebuild their lives.
